Default 2010 Escape Hybrid snap sound

Weird one. Randomly, usually at high freeway speeds I hear a fairly loud rap or snap sound. It sounds like someone is shooting a rock at the sheetmetal or windshield. The first couple of times I figured is was a rock, but it wasn't. I may go 100 miles without hearing it, then I may hear it 3 times in 5 minutes. It's coming from the car and isn't something from the road. Sounds like it's coming from the front right. Often there are no other vehicles around. The car has 112k miles and still runs good. Let me know if you've ever experienced this or know what it might be. Short circuit?

I get a loud snap sound occasionally from that area, I figured it's one of the blend doors getting stuck/unstuck, but it's easy to check by going from defrost to other vent settings
